24
Kubler & Ross
Death and Dying
25
1st Stage of Accepting one's own death
Denial Defense Mechanism Protective
26
2nd Stage of Accepting one's own death
Anger
27
3rd Stage of Accepting one's own death
Bargaining: Delay | By any type of cure they hear
28
4th Stage of Accepting one's own death
Depression | -knowing people will miss them etc.
29
5th Stage of Accepting one's own death
Acceptance | -Ready to die

31
Baby is cover with a substance | White greasy substance
Vernix
32
Fine hair on a baby | Fluff
Lanugo
33
Baby turns its head in the direction you touch the cheek
Rooting Reflex
34
Loud noise or falling
Moro or Startle Reflex
35
Grab anything place in their palm
Grasping Reflex
36
Hold a baby just above the ground and they should kick
Prancing or Dancing Reflex
37
The baby has the ability to suck in nutrients | Breast feeding is better than formula
Sucking Reflex
